Highlights Long-term catheter flushing for >90 days has preserved function. Ports cleaned after 90 days have the same colonization rate as those flushed early. Long-term catheters may be colonized in asymptomatic patients. The longer port cleaning interval reduces costs. ABSTRACT Objective: To evaluate the incidence of malfunction and colonization rates of fully implantable long-term catheters left unflushed during the COVID-19 pandemic; and to evaluate the average cost of transporting each patient to the hospital for flushing. ABSTRACT Objective To develop and validate a high-risk predictive model that identifies, at least, one common adverse event in older population: early readmission (up to 30 days after discharge), long hospital stays (10 days or more) or in-hospital deaths. Methods This was a retrospective cohort study including patients aged 60 years or older (n=340) admitted at a 630-beds tertiary hospital, located in the city of São Paulo, Brazil.
